Top Medical Billing Jobs in NYC
Whether you’re just starting your healthcare billing career or looking to upgrade your skills, here are the most in-demand medical billing jobs in NYC to consider:
1. Medical Billing Specialist
A Medical Billing Specialist handles insurance claims, patient invoicing, and manages billing-related inquiries. They ensure accurate coding and timely processing of claims.
2. Medical Coder and Billers
This role involves medical coding and billing tasks, requiring familiarity with ICD-10, CPT, and HCPCS codes.It’s ideal for individuals interested in both coding and billing.
3. Revenue Cycle Specialist
Revenue cycle specialists oversee the entire billing process from patient registration to payment collection, optimizing revenue flow for healthcare providers.
4. Medical Biller for Insurance Companies
These professionals process claims submitted to insurance companies, handle denials, and ensure proper reimbursement for healthcare services.
5. Medical Billing Manager
With experience, professionals can advance to managerial roles, overseeing billing teams, compliance, and process improvements within healthcare organizations.
Salary Expectations and Benefits for Medical Billing Jobs in NYC
Compensation for medical billing roles in New York City varies based on experience, certification, and specific employer.Here’s an overview:
| Position | Average Salary (Annual) | Experience Level |
|---|---|---|
| Medical Billing Specialist | $45,000 - $65,000 | entry to Mid-level |
| Medical coder and Biller | $50,000 – $70,000 | Mid-level |
| Revenue Cycle Specialist | $60,000 – $80,000 | Experienced |
| Medical billing manager | $70,000 – $100,000 | Senior |
Benefits typically include health insurance, paid time off, retirement plans, and opportunities for professional growth. The demand for skilled billing professionals also offers job stability and career advancement potential.
Practical tips to Secure Top Medical Billing Jobs in NYC
- Get Certified: Certifications like Certified Professional Biller (CPB) or Medical coding Certification can boost your employability.
- Gain Relevant Experience: Internships or entry-level positions help build your resume.
- Develop Strong Coding Skills: Master ICD-10, CPT, and HCPCS coding standards.
- Network with Industry Professionals: Attend healthcare job fairs and join professional associations like AAPC.
- Stay Updated: Keep up with evolving healthcare regulations, coding changes, and insurance policies.
